11 Mar, 2026Executive summary
FY 2025 revenue was €105.0m, down 11% year-over-year, with a 10.0% EBITDA margin.
Declines in Access equipment (-15%) and Optical Transport (-12%) were partially offset by 27% growth in Software & Services, now 25% of total revenue.
Acquisition of Olfeo contributed €3.7m to revenue and supported expansion into cybersecurity segments.
Financial highlights
Gross margin improved to 57.3% from 54.8% year-over-year, driven by a favorable business mix.
EBITDA was €10.5m (10.0% margin), down from €18.0m (15.3% margin) in 2024.
Net income was -€7.2m, compared to -€7.0m in 2024.
Operating cash flow was positive at €3.5m, despite increased working capital needs.
Outlook and guidance
Targeting single-digit revenue growth in 2026, supported by new DCI and SASE solutions.
Significant investments planned in R&D and go-to-market strategies are expected to lower EBITDA margin in 2026.
Long-term ambition to return to double-digit growth under the Bridge strategic plan.
